What are automatic investment apps?

An automatic investment app (or robo advisor) is a digital wealth manager that uses algorithms to recommend investment portfolios based on risk tolerance and goals. These apps use technology to deliver financial services without the need for human intervention. They can help automate the process of saving, investing, and managing your portfolio by making recommendations based on your risk tolerance, goals, and current situation.

What can automatic investment apps help you with?

Automatic investment apps offer many benefits, especially for beginners who aren’t familiar with investing or don’t have time to manage their portfolios. Here are how these services can help:

  • Portfolio rebalancing: These automated apps can monitor your portfolio and make adjustments to align with your investment goals. These apps help keep your assets balanced across various sectors so that you’re better prepared for any economic downturns or market corrections.
  • Asset allocation: Automatic investment apps will automatically allocate your assets into different asset classes (stocks, bonds, cash, etc.) to create an appropriate mix that matches your goals and risk tolerance. Many of these automated advisors will also suggest a proper level of diversification within each asset class.
  • Tax loss harvesting: It can help you offset taxes by selling investment losses. This process takes advantage of something called “tax-loss harvesting,” which allows investors to use capital losses from one year to offset gains from another year when calculating their tax bills.
  • Budgeting and bill management: Automated advisors will help you keep track of your spending and savings goals by providing an easy-to-use tool that lets you set monthly budgets, record expenses, and track your net worth over time. Some also allow you to link other accounts like your bank account or credit card so that everything is in one place. This makes it easy for you to see where all your money is going each month and have a sense of control over where it goes in the future.
  • Investing education: Some apps will offer educational resources, like videos and articles that provide tips on investing strategies and managing your investments effectively over time. This can be especially helpful if you’re just starting investing.

What are the benefits of automatic investment apps?

Here are some other reasons why automatic investment apps are beneficial:

  • Lower fees: Automated advisors have much lower investment management fees than traditional financial advisors and human financial planning services. The average fee for robo advisors is 0.25%, which is less than half of what you would pay at the average financial advisor firm.
  • Financial advice: Robo advisors are not meant to replace human financial planners or advisors. They are meant to provide an entry point for people who may not otherwise be able to afford professional help managing their finances. These advisors will help you understand your options and make informed decisions about where your money should go. They can assist with complex issues like retirement, taxes, and estate planning.
  • Faster access to financial advice: Automatic investment apps offer clients a convenient way to get started with investing. A traditional advisor usually requires a face-to-face meeting before being hired, which can take weeks or months to schedule. Robo advisors don’t need face-to-face meetings. You simply fill out an online questionnaire about your financial situation and goals, and you’ll have customized advice based on that information.
  • Customized to your goals: These advisors use an algorithm and computer technology to customize investment portfolios for each client. They use information you provide about your age, income, savings goals, and risk tolerance to build portfolios that meet those needs more closely than would be possible using human advisors alone. This customization leads to greater efficiency in finding appropriate investments and more transparency about fees charged by these programs.
